The common minimum financial investment quantity has actually enhanced to $1.8 million (from $1 million) to account for inflation. The minimal investment in a TEA has boosted to $900,000 (from $500,000) to represent inflation. Future changes will certainly also be linked to rising cost of living (per the Consumer Rate Index for All Urban Consumers, or CPI-U) and happen every 5 years.

30, 2018, in the situation of Zhang v. USCIS, No. 15-cv-995, the United State Area Court for the Area of Columbia licensed a course that consists of any person that has a Kind I-526, Immigrant Request by Alien Capitalist, that was or will certainly be refuted on the single basis of spending lending earnings that were not protected by their own possessions.

Customers birthed in China or India usually face lengthy EB-2 or EB-3 backlogs. EB-5 provides a genuine option, particularly without any present backlog for investments in rural or high-unemployment areas.

Clients with an E-2 visa who are interested in long-term residence, or may be not likely to get an extension, might be able to leverage their E-2 organization financial investments towards the EB-5 requirements. This can indicate crediting their investment quantity and jobs developed in the direction of the EB-5 requirements. This course usually verifies to be the only practical alternative for an environment-friendly card from their nonimmigrant visa condition.

For a limited time only, an EB-5 investment might result in getting copyright in one year or much less. There are two cautions. Initially, the investment must be in look at here now a country area task. The RIA needs USCIS to give "top priority handling" for rural projects. We have seen many investors in rural projects obtain approval of their EB-5 petitions and of their simultaneous modifications of condition in one year or much less.


While it is currently present for all countries, we are anticipating feasible backlogs in future financial years.
